Grizzlies is an interesting mix of humor and heart that captures the complexities of familial relationships. It weaves together the lives of Nancy and her daughter Allison, moving from the innocence of teenage hangouts at Dairy Queen to the more serious undertones found in boomer book club discussions. The pacing shifts as it balances light comedic moments with deeper themes around bullying and protection. The performances feel genuine, especially in the tender moments between mother and daughter, where vulnerability shines through. The film has a distinctive charm, with practical effects that create a grounded atmosphere, leaving you with this bittersweet taste of resilience and love. It's a unique look at generational differences in a comedic light, yet it resonates on a deeper emotional level.
